Are the goats babies?

When we have baby goats, we will bring them; however, since we do not regularly breed, we don’t always have babies. ALL of our goats are small, and all of them love to cuddle! We raise Nigerian dwarf goats, which are a miniature breed.

Can we feed the goats?

Yes! We will bring some food for you to feed them during their time with you. They also love pine needles, so if you have a pine tree in your yard, you can pick some small branches and they will go crazy over it! 

Can we hold the goats?

Absolutely! Our goats have been handled since day one and they adore the attention! Even our older goats love being cradled in your arms. We will bring them on leashes, so you can hold them and also walk them. If you have an area they can play in, such as a garage, or a fenced-in yard, or even your living room(they are diapered), we can take the leases off.

Can the goats go inside?

Totally! We make sure to have cleaning supplies with us, and have them wear diapers to avoid any accidents. That being said, diapers are not foolproof and they can leak. Please be aware of this if planning on having the goats inside. We will do our best to make sure the goats have a clean diaper before each gram, and will try to clean up any accidents or leakage; however, we are not responsible for any damages to carpets or upholstered furniture in the event there is an accident.

Are there any safety precautions? Why do you require a waiver?

We require that anyone participating in any of our animal events sign our liability waiver. The waiver is something we must have for insurance purposes.

Most people who have never been around goats, specifically our goat kids, will be surprised at how sweet and friendly they are. Our goats are not the least bit aggressive and are very trusting. Because of the amount of human interaction they get from the time they are born, they are happy and eager to meet people, as they know no strangers, and they are especially happy to investigate their new surroundings!

Goats are curious like puppies and toddlers and will put everything in their mouth. If you are hosting the babies inside your home or office, please make sure to pick up any food that is hiding on the floor, or small items that a puppy would eat.
